About The Position

The Multi Site Administrative Assistant supports day-to-day office operations for Tampa area Chromalloy facilities. This role provides essential administrative and clerical support to ensure efficient operations across departments. Responsibilities focus on front office support, coordination, communication, and general administrative tasks in a fast-paced environment. This position is an hourly, nonexempt role and works closely with site leadership, employees, and visitors to maintain an organized and professional workplace.

Responsibilities

  • Serve as first-point contact for visitors, vendors, and customers, providing professional reception services.
  • Coordinate meeting room schedules, facility usage, and special event arrangements.
  • Manage supply inventories and coordinate ordering of office supplies across departments.
  • Support multiple departments with administrative services including document processing, filing, and data entry.
  • Serve as backup support for time-sensitive administrative functions across departments.
  • Maintain facility informational displays and employee communication boards.
  • Process customer documentation and coordinate information flow between customers and internal departments.
  • Support customer documentation requirements for repair services.
  • Assist Customer Service department during peak periods with administrative tasks.
  • Manage and distribute customer correspondence to appropriate internal stakeholders.
  • Support implementation of customer satisfaction initiatives.
  • Assist Supply Chain/Materials department with documentation processing and administrative support.
  • Support Women of Chromalloy (WOC) and Voice of Customer (VOC) groups with logistics and communication needs.
  • Coordinate shipping and receiving of administrative documents and packages.
  • Manage sensitive and confidential information with appropriate discretion.
  • Order food and arrange catering for meetings, trainings, and company events.
  • Process expense reports and coordinate travel arrangements as needed.
